5 min read"It Feels Like Someone Has Died"
A mother calls in to the Dr. John Delony Show about the aftermath of an affair that ended her marriage two years ago. Her sixteen-year-old son has essentially cut her off. They share joint legal custody, but he has never spent a night at her house. She goes weeks without seeing him. She has apologized, written letters, gone to counseling, and been told to "give it time." But the relationship feels dead. Delony agrees: "It feels like someone has died. Yeah, they have."
The Decade of Evidence
Delony's central argument is that the mother needs to stop aiming for a relationship with her sixteen-year-old son and start aiming for a relationship with her twenty-five-year-old son. The next nine years are not about repair in the short term. They are about building a decade's worth of evidence that her character is complicated, that she once did a terrible thing, and that she never stopped showing up.

What you'll learn
- 1 (00:05) **Caller's Affair and Broken Relationship with Son** - A mother describes how her affair two years ago destroyed her relationship with her 16-year-old son, who now rarely communicates and has never spent the night despite joint custody.
- 2 (03:12) **The Long Game: Aiming for a Relationship with a 25-Year-Old** - Dr. Delony reframes the goal: she must now aim for a relationship with her son at age 25, not 16, requiring a decade of consistent, evidence-based showing up.
- 3 (05:18) **The Loyalty Conundrum for the Son** - Dr. Delony explains that the son may feel disloyal to his father every time he responds to his mother, creating an internal conflict that makes it hard for him to engage.
- 4 (08:09) **Shifting Prayer and Mindset from Control to Action** - Dr. Delony advises the caller to shift her prayers from "your will be done" to active requests for opportunities to love her son well.
- 5 (11:02) **The Letter to 25-Year-Old Son as a Roadmap** - Dr. Delony recommends writing a letter to her son at age 25, detailing her actions and love, to serve as a personal roadmap for the next decade of consistent effort.
- 6 (15:05) **Caller 2: Integrity vs. Relationship as a Pastor's Kid** - A man raised in a Christian home, now agnostic, struggles with how to maintain integrity while preserving relationships with his devout fiancée and family.
- 7 (21:36) **The Problem of Performance and Finding Values Over Beliefs** - Dr. Delony explains that the caller's anxiety stems from a lifetime of performing, and advises anchoring into shared values with his fiancée rather than identical beliefs.
